@Chase : I reverified the list of available input devices, my screen was
indeed detected as a Wacom screen with touch.

Since the Linux Wacom driver doesn't currently support mult-touch (as
mentioned here:
http://sourceforge.net/apps/mediawiki/linuxwacom/index.php?title=Gestures
) this will need to wait until utouch and Xorg properly implement multi-
touch.

I'll be monitoring the Xorg and uTouch development to see if and when a
first implementation is available and will test it out as it comes.
